Handover Note — Heads of Department

Quick handover as I pass the gross-margin review to Director Maresh. Short version: margins on the Quillon product family slipped two points, mostly freight and a pricing lag at the Ostervale branch. Maresh has the working file and will run the next checkpoint. Worth reading alongside the bigger picture, which is set out just below.

management briefing: Headcount on the Belix team goes from 60 to 93 by the end of November. Gross margin on Belix came in at 23 percent against a plan of 47 percent.

### Changelog — TollgateBilling Worker 3.2

Heads up, plugin folks: we renamed BG_SWAP_MODE to TOLLGATE_DEPLOY_STRATEGY for blue-green deploys. Same values (blue, green, auto), clearer name. The old key warns loudly and dies in 4.0. Plugins that hook the swap lifecycle still need the deploy webhook credential in their env. Make sure your environment file includes the following line:

sealed setting: LEDGER_TOKEN20=6148d35bbb480b0ab79e

To my successor,

The Meadowkist launch plan is at stage three of five. Packaging is approved; the Bellmare plant begins trial runs next month. Retail commitments cover roughly 70% of the first-wave target, with the remainder pending the Varrow chain's review. Risks: flavor stability testing is two weeks behind, and the promotional calendar conflicts with the Harvest Lane relaunch. Tomas Greel holds the full tracker and will walk you through it. One confidential consideration shapes the timing, noted below.

management briefing: Headcount on the Praok team goes from 16 to 91 by the end of March. Gross margin on Praok came in at 2 percent against a plan of 26 percent.

**Ticket: Expired credential — Harrowlink telemetry gateway**

The Harrowlink gateway, which relays telemetry from field tractors and balers into the Agristream ingestion service, began rejecting uploads at 04:12 UTC. Root cause: the internal API key expired after the standard 90-day window and the renewal job silently failed. This patch updates the credential and adds an expiry alert fourteen days ahead. Reviewer, please confirm the alert threshold and that the secret is loaded only from config, never hardcoded. Replacement key follows.

API key for bageg-kajef: vxb2-ss